Sunrise Ghost Town

As the upper road to Sunrise remains closed and is unlikely to reopen, I decided to hike up to Sunrise. It's so strange to see all the buildings boarded up. Even stranger to be the only person there. Kind of like a sci-fi movie where everyone's been 'beamed away.' 

This trail is steep... about 2,000' in just over 2 miles. Not much snow going up, though. About 1-2" on the Sunrise Rim Trail, but this part's not steep, so no troubles. It was super-foggy when I first arrived at Sunrise, but after about 10 minutes, the sun broke through and the mountain made an appearance. 

The flush restrooms at the Entrance Station and White River Campground are all closed for the season now. There are pit toilets still available in the B Loop at the campground and up in Sunrise.
